ABSTRACT:
A method is described for the separation and isolation of conjugated and unconjugated bilirubin from an aqueous liquid containing one or both of the bilirubin components. The aqueous liquid is contacted together with an interactive mordant for bilirubin to mordant bilirubin, the mordanted bilirubin is separated from the aqueous liquid, and the mordanted bilirubin is treated in an aqueous medium with a chaotropic agent at least slightly soluble in the medium to release the conjugated and/or unconjugated bilirubin from the mordant. A preferred embodiment also provides for selectively separating conjugated bilirubin from unconjugated bilirubin by selectively solubilizing either the conjugated or unconjugated bilirubin released from the mordant. Isolated conjugated bilirubin is thereby obtained having a purity in excess of 75%. A reference composition comprising the isolated conjugated bilirubin is also disclosed.
